  • TitleLegion post helps vets
  • SummaryCaption: "Legion post helps vets--Commander Dan Zimmerman, left, of Franklin Delano Roosevelt Post, American Legion, receives handclasp of thanks from Norman Lavoie, director of Manhattan Beach Veterans Hospital, for post's gift of special orthopedic bed. Looking on, left to right, are nurse Elizabeth Langan, Human Koploff, a patient, and Victor Faine and Walter Madigan, both past commanders of the post."
  • Date1949
